The
Lough Erne Canoe Rally
Share Holiday Village
is hosting the second annual brites Lough Erne Canoe Rally on the 25th
- 26th September 2010 and is inviting paddlers to sign up for this family
event in support of actions against global warming.
This fun and competitive
event will highlight the need for education in the prevention of global
warming while also and promoting Lough Erne as a paddling destination
for visiting outdoor enthusiasts. With great infrastructure in place,
including a way marked Lough Erne Canoe Trail (see www.canoeni.com),
designated camp sites, visitor information, leaflets, maps and a website,
the area is already attracting paddle enthusiasts and it is hoped this
event will draw around 200 entrants from around Ireland.
Sponsored by Brites,
The Erne Canoe Rally is a not for profit, fun competitive canoeing/kayaking
event open to all abilities and age groups. A number of classes and
special disciplines are available for teams of three. The idea of the
event is that the teams must choose and compete in the same boat across
all disciplines. Disciplines will include a long distance paddle, slalom,
sprint and obstacle race with a competitive fancy dress element in the
theme of ‘Comic Book Characters’, which will be scored at
the Saturday evening disco!
Share is offering
participants camping facilities, an evening meal, rescue cover, changing
facilities, event entry, prizes and a fun social evening for the nominal
fee of £35 per adult and £20 for Under 18’s, students
and the unemployed. Limited boat hire and accommodation are available
at a small extra cost.There will also be a number of activities available
for spectators not partaking in the event including Leave No Trace –
environmental awareness sessions, renewable energy demonstrations and
introductory bushcraft. Non participants can also have a go at canoeing!
